Of the number of boats that have sunk over the years of this show, it is extremely rare that someone is found alive. Sadly, the cold waters of the north are unforgiving.
The worst part is that the FV Destination was completely preventable. They put a new bulbous bow on and were carrying heavier crab pots, installed by the boat owner, but the owner failed to have the stability rating of the ship re-evaluated. That boat owner killed his crew and sunk the FV Destination. It's all in the Coast Guard report on the incident. Absolutely tragic.

In high school we had many fishing fleets that left our town for SE Alaska. One of the boats in 1990-91 ish took too many nets and the captain knew it he was risking it because they didn't complete all the work at the dock before departure. When your CG is high as a captain you must make sure your maneuvering doesn't get too wonky. They were trying to make up time and entered the Campbell River transition at the wrong time and the boat capsized and sunk in about 30 seconds. My buddy was asleep in his bunk 3 decks from the water's surface. He probably didn't have 30 seconds to even figure out what was happening before he was gone.
